Mexico has established comprehensive labeling laws to make sure transparency, defend community overall health, and help people make knowledgeable selections. The Mexico labeling requirements are significantly demanding for meals and beverage products. Foods LABELING IN MEXICO will have to adhere to distinct regulations and rules, mainly governed via the Official Mexican Typical N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This regular outlines the obligatory labeling info for all pre-packaged food stuff and non-alcoholic beverages sold inside the country. It relates to both domestic and imported solutions, making it important for companies to adjust to these labeling expectations in Mexico to prevent penalties and current market rejection.

One of many central capabilities from the Mexican labeling procedure would be the implementation of Meals WARNING LABELS IN MEXICO. These labels are part of a broader public health and fitness initiative to address mounting being overweight and diabetic issues rates during the populace. The entrance-of-offer labeling in Mexico (also often called Entrance of Pack Labeling Mexico or Front-of-pack Diet Warning Labels in Mexico) mandates the inclusion of black octagonal warning symptoms on the front of food items packaging. These warnings notify consumers if an item is significant in energy, sugar, sodium, saturated Body fat, or incorporates caffeine or sweeteners that should be prevented by youngsters. This Mexican front-of-pack labeling reform was formally rolled out in phases, starting in Oct 2020, and signifies a big shift in just how nutritional details is presented.

Mexican labeling standards also require thorough facts around the packaging. The overall labeling of goods in Mexico must consist of the solution identify, ingredient record, Internet content, producer data, country of origin, expiration date, and storage Guidelines. All of this has to be presented in Spanish, and any deceptive statements are strictly prohibited. Furthermore, the Mexico labeling/marking demands ensure that labels are legible, indelible, and positioned the place They may be simply obvious to The buyer. These procedures form Component of the mandatory requirements of labeling necessities in Mexico and they are enforced by authorities for example PROFECO and COFEPRIS.

Mexico's governing administration requirements for labeling are significantly demanding when it comes to imported merchandise. Imported food and beverage merchandise have to adjust to Mexican NOM labeling for food items, such as adapting the packaging to include the correct warnings, nutritional panels, and various appropriate facts in accordance with the Mexican Official Normal N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010. This often entails relabeling merchandise or making use of stickers for NOM-051 compliance before they are allowed on the market. This kind of labels need to not obscure the original product labeling and need to provide all essential particulars in Spanish. The Mexican Formal typical NOM-051-SCFI/SSA1-2010 mandates obvious, legible, and truthful details. Items have to not use conditions like “purely natural” or “healthier” unless they meet stringent criteria. The Mexico meals law also restricts promotional delivers on packaging that comprise a number of warning labels. These steps discourage misleading claims and really encourage foods organizations to reformulate their merchandise in order to avoid labeling penalties. Therefore, some firms have lowered sugar, salt, and Excess fat in their recipes to tumble underneath the thresholds that cause front-of-offer warnings.
